Position Description:
To provide front line in-office and hardware depot style support technical support of all end-user hardware platforms.
Primary Job Responsibilities:
-
Provisions and decommissions end user computing hardware for all users.
-
Provides hands-on IT support for our offices, personal computing, audio visual, and printing equipment.
-
Assists with TAC (phone) support of remote users during peak times.
-
Helps coordinate large scale office activities such as employee moves, setting up or decommissioning new offices,
-
Supports installation, configuration, and troubleshooting of software
-
Creates / provides user training for mobile devices, and end user equipment / systems.
-
Creates / updates documentation for common tasks / processes.
-
Support of large meeting events (both in house and remote), utilizing complex audio visual systems, Microsoft Teams, and MS Teams Live events. Acts as a Producer for Teams Live Events.
-
Works with the asset management team on inventory process development / review
-
Some travel to remote offices will be required.
Perform other related assigned duties as necessary to complete the Primary Job Responsibilities as described above.
Minimum Requirements:
Position requires an associate’s degree with relevant course work in computer science or a related field and three years of experience in personal computer system support, development, or training. An A+, IT Fundamentals, HDI or other PC / Helpdesk beginner level certification preferred. Will accept any suitable combination of education, training, or experience.
Position requires strong customer service skills, basic knowledge of operating systems in general, solid working knowledge of Windows 7/8/10 and MacOS, iOS, Android , MS Office, and Helpdesk procedures; ability to analyze and resolve problems, use independent judgment, and communicate effectively with internal and external contacts; ability to work with cross-functional job responsibilities; and the flexibility of working overtime.

What We Do
Delta Dental of Michigan began operations in 1957, and today with its affiliates, is one of the largest dental plan administrators in the country. Delta Dental companies nationwide comprise the Delta Dental Plans Association, which provides coverage to more than 80 million Americans and operates two of the nation’s largest networks of participating dentists.
In addition to providing superior dental benefits, Delta Dental of Michigan and the Delta Dental Foundation are committed to investing in initiatives that support healthy, smart, vibrant communities for all.
